Main Purpose of Job

The Data Office at MDH is seeking a detail-oriented and technically skilled Business Intelligence and Data Quality Specialist to join our data team. The main purpose of this full-time position will be to: Develop, maintain, and refresh public and internal dashboards; Validate data integrity through rigorous quality assurance processes; Troubleshoot data discrepancies; and Collaborate with cross-functional teams to ensure the delivery of timely, accurate, and actionable insights. The ideal candidate will bring a strong foundation in BI development and a disciplined approach to data quality assurance. Additionally, this position will require the following: Experience developing business intelligence solutions with tools like Tableau, Power BI combined with a solid understanding of ETL processes and data quality assurance practices. Attention to detail and analytical thinking. Understanding of data governance and compliance (knowledge of data privacy and regulatory standards (e.g., HIPAA, GDPR) as they relate to dashboard development and QA processes). Excellent Communication and documentation skills (ability to clearly document dashboard requirements, QA processes, findings, and communicate issues with cross-functional teams). Independent and detail-Oriented work style (capable of managing dashboard development and QA efforts with minimal supervision while maintaining high standards of quality). Knowledge of programming languages (basic scripting ability in Python or R to support data prep and data QA automation). Familiarity with healthcare, public health, or government data systems.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Education: Graduation from an accredited high school or possession of a high school equivalency certificate. Experience: Five years of administrative staff or professional work. Notes: 1. Candidates may substitute 30 credit hours from an accredited college or university for each year up to four years of the required experience. 2. Candidates may substitute the possession of a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university and one year of experience in administrative staff or professional work for the required experience. 3. Candidates may substitute the possession of a Master's degree from an accredited college or university for the required experience. 4.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military service experience as a commissioned officer involving staff work related to the administration of rules, regulations, policy, procedures and processes, or overseeing or coordinating unit operations or functioning as a staff assistant to a higher ranking commissioned officer on a year-for- year basis for the required experience.

DESIRED OR P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S

The desired candidate should possess: Experience in BI/dashboard development using Tableau, Power BI, or Qlik, including hands-on work with Tableau (Desktop, Server, Prep) and Power BI (Desktop, Cloud, Power Query, DAX). Experience in designing interactive, user-friendly dashboards using calculated fields, parameters, LOD expressions, and data visualization best practices. Experience with and/or knowledge of data integration and data engineering, including working with multiple data sources (databases, APIs, spreadsheets), data warehouses, and ETL/ELT workflows. Experience in data quality assurance and validation, including writing complex queries, testing pipelines, performing anomaly detection and root cause analysis, and using Python or R for data preparation and QA automation.
